Charlie Sage

Charlie Sage

Financial planning director

Financial planning director

London

Charlie joined Saunderson House (SHL) in 2007, which became part of Rathbones Financial Planning following the acquisition of SHL in October 2021. Charlie advises on all aspects of financial planning, including long term strategy, investment portfolio construction, taxation and technical matters. He has experience in advising clients through the various stages of their life cycle and specialises in long-term cash flow forecasting. Charlie primarily advises current and former Partners of the largest law firms.

 As such, he has significant experience of the challenges and key objectives that apply throughout a career and life cycle. Starting with promotion to Partnership, when the transition from employed to self-employed status leads to a variety of challenges and planning opportunities. Moving through to the lead up to retirement and beyond, when the focus often shifts to understanding if financial independence has been achieved and how to gift to the next generation in a responsible manner. Outside of work, Charlie is kept busy by his young family and enjoys playing tennis and winter sports.

Chris Coomber

Chris Coomber

Financial planning director

Financial planning director

London

Chris has been helping clients for almost two decades, with a particular specialism in partners at PwC and other accountancy and law practices, as well as barristers and other city professionals. Chris has a Masters Degree in Economics from the University of Cambridge, is a Chartered Financial Planner and a Fellow of the Personal Finance Society. He joined Saunderson House (SHL) in 2007 and is now part of Rathbones Financial Planning following the acquisition of SHL in October 2021.

He enjoys that each client is unique, with their own personal goals and wishes, and likes nothing more than working collaboratively to achieve them. He has a particular interest in the use of cash flow modelling to tailor a high-level roadmap for each client, which helps shape the strategy adopted in other areas. This typically includes helping clients decide how their families can be best protected, how to grow their portfolio, when they can afford to retire and how they can live the life they wish. 

Outside of work, Chris is a sports fanatic and enjoys many weekends playing hockey or softball, as well as hitting the ski slopes in winter. He is also a keen cyclist, having completed various multi-day international rides for charity. Chris also spent two summers teaching sports to children in the USA, before starting his financial planning career.
